Unwinding of the $1 Trillion Basis Trade The reversal of hedge funds' $1 trillion "basis trade" is a significant contributor to the current market instability. This strategy involves borrowing funds to purchase U.S. government bonds while simultaneously selling futures contracts on those bonds to exploit minor price differences. Due to the trade's rapid liquidation and high leverage, long positions have increased.
